Bruno Fernandes' second-half volley gave Manchester United a 1-0 win over Southampton.

United have won back-to-back Premier League games for the first time since February, rebounding from a dismal start.

Southampton's courageous defending prevented Erik Ten Hag's team from taking the lead in the first half.

The hosts blocked shots from Fernandes, Anthony Elanga, and Christian Eriksen.

Saints' Armel Bella-Kotchap missed a close-range shot from a corner.

After a deep move, Fernandes gave United the lead.

Southampton pushed for an equaliser, but the visitors sat deep to safeguard their lead and introduced Casemiro for his debut.
